Explain about Pergingival Regenerative Therapy
In case of one stage implants being treated or when the prosthesis has to be maintained a Pergingival Regenerative Therapy is done. The membrane is perforated with a 3 mm hole and slid over the implant. The membrane should ensure complete coverage and isolation of the vertical bone defect. The flap is then sutured closely to the implant neck. It is very vital to remove the membrane after 6-8 weeks after surgery. This is necessary as there is no primary closure there is accumulation of plaque on the membrane and there is potential risk of infection of the membrane and the peri-implant site.
